Inspectors have visited Portobello Ristorante seven times, with records going back to 2022. The latest inspection on file is from Feb 23, 2026. A low risk rating suggests inspectors haven't found much to be concerned about lately.

Inspection results have stayed in a similar range over the last few visits, averaging around three violations each.

The pattern that stands out is “food-contact surface soiled with food debris”, which has been cited four times.

Among Miami restaurants, the typical score is 74; Portobello Ristorante is comfortably above that bar. The record reflects steady performance over time.
